Losing top talent can be a significant setback for any organization. To understand why this is happening and how to win them back, let’s break down the common reasons for talent loss and strategies for retention.

Reasons for losing top talent include:

  1. Lack of Challenge and Growth Opportunities: Top performers often seek new challenges and opportunities for growth. If your organization cannot provide these, they may look elsewhere.
  2. Poor Management and Feedback: Ineffective management, lack of feedback, and unclear expectations can lead to dissatisfaction among top talent.
  3. Uncompetitive Compensation and Benefits: If your compensation and benefits packages are not competitive, you may lose top talent to organizations that offer better rewards.
  4. Negative Work Culture: A toxic or unSupportive work environment can drive away even the most dedicated employees.
  5. Lack of Autonomy and Flexibility: Top performers often value independence and flexibility in their work. Micromanaging or inflexible work arrangements can be a turn-off.

To win back lost top talent or prevent them from leaving in the first place, consider the following strategies:

  1. Offer Growth Opportunities: Provide training, mentorship, and new challenges to keep top performers engaged and motivated.
  2. Improve Management Practices: Ensure that managers are trained to provide regular feedback, set clear expectations, and foster a supportive work environment.
  3. Review and Adjust Compensation: Conduct market research to ensure your compensation and benefits packages are competitive, and make adjustments as needed.
  4. Foster a Positive Work Culture: Encourage open communication, recognize and reward employees’ contributions, and address any issues that may be contributing to a negative work culture.
  5. Provide Autonomy and Flexibility: Offer flexible work arrangements, such as remote work options or flexible hours, and give top performers the independence to make decisions and take ownership of their work.
  6. Stay Connected with Former Employees: Maintain relationships with former top performers and keep them informed about new opportunities and developments within the organization.
  7. Conduct Exit Interviews: When top talent leaves, conduct exit interviews to understand their reasons for leaving and use this feedback to make improvements.

By addressing these common reasons for talent loss and implementing strategies to retain and attract top performers, you can reduce turnover and build a strong, high-performing team.
